[][src]Function encoding_c::encoding_new_decoder

#[no_mangle]
pub unsafe extern "C" fn encoding_new_decoder(
    encoding: *const Encoding
) -> *mut Decoder

Allocates a new Decoder for the given Encoding on the heap with BOM sniffing enabled and returns a pointer to the newly-allocated Decoder.

BOM sniffing may cause the returned decoder to morph into a decoder for UTF-8, UTF-16LE or UTF-16BE instead of this encoding.

Once the allocated Decoder is no longer needed, the caller MUST deallocate it by passing the pointer returned by this function to decoder_free().

Undefined behavior

UB ensues if the argument is NULL.
